Epilepsy is a brain disorder characterized by recurrent seizures. These seizures occur when there are abnormal electrical patterns in the brain. It's important to challenge common myths surrounding epilepsy and foster awareness. Contrary to popular belief, people with epilepsy can lead meaningful lives. With proper treatment, most individuals can fully control their seizures and participate in all aspects of life.
One myth is that epilepsy is contagious, which is totally false. Epilepsy is not a infectious disease. Another misconception is that people with epilepsy are always unstable. While seizures can be unexpected, many individuals experience predictable seizure occurrences. It's important to remember that epilepsy is a complex condition, and each person's experience is unique.
